Job description

Shift Lead, Licensed Cosmetologist

Shift Leads at Madison Reed’s Hair Color Bar are aspiring business leaders who ensure excellent guest experience from arrival to departure, working through the appointment schedule, communicating with the guests, and ensuring the quality of every service by the team. The Madison Reed Shift Lead follows the roadmap of success for their Hair Color Bar, supporting the Manager’s initiatives within operational best practices and guidelines, working with their team to solicit diverse perspectives, innovate their business growth through positive community relationships, and promote the products, services and values of Madison Reed. As a keyholder, Shift Leads are the manager-on-duty when the manager is out, and are developing their business acumen and team management skills to be the next Manager of a Hair Color Bar.

This role reports to the Manager, is full time and requires availability on weekends, holidays and other peak times based on business needs.

Responsibilities:
  • Demonstrate and continue to develop leadership skills to provide a top tier employee and guest experience aligned with our values of Love, Joy, Trust, Courage and Responsibility.
  • Lead by example through exhibiting sales and service behaviors in all interactions and communication with guests, including resolving guest service issues.
  • Support all aspects of the business as needed, including but not limited to: front of house and back of house operations, adhering to all company standard operating procedures, and assisting guests with retail orders.
  • Provide consultations & all services offered on the menu (including shampooing and conditioning, styling such as blow drying, flat ironing and curling, etc., and all chemical services.)
  • Ability to step in as the manager-on-duty to foster a positive and collaborative approach, valuing team members' ideas and insights through continuous coaching and feedback.
  • Contribute to achieving monthly sales goals and other key performance indicators, including but not limited to: retail sales, services, memberships.
  • Ensure Hair Color Bar meets company standards as it relates to merchandising, inventory, company asset security.
  • Demonstrate mastery of all Madison Reed systems, policies, processes and procedures.
  • Coach and develop team members to ensure the highest level of team culture, guest satisfaction, and Hair Color Bar performance through aligning individuals’ unique talents and abilities with the most relevant responsibilities.
  • Grow within Madison Reed by participating in ongoing training and staying up to date on MR products and service offerings.
  • Support recruiting, interviewing, onboarding, performance management, coaching, talent development and training of team members as needed by the Manager.
Qualifications:
  • Active cosmetology license in the state in which you are applying.
  • 1+ year of experience as a colorist behind the chair within a salon environment.
  • 1+ year of leadership experience in a customer facing environment.
  • Effective communication, strong problem solving and people skills, in a fast-paced retail or salon environment.
  • Comfortable operating point of sale systems.
  • Fluency in English.
